Get a sheet of paper or revision card and on one side write the formula and on the other write what it is the formula for. E.g. one side: Power (W) = Energy Transferred (J) / Time (s); other side: what is the equation for power? Then test yourself on each equation every day until the exam, and do exam questions that require the use of these equations so you can apply them.
